2. Is QOS being written to the Database? (you can verify this by creating a Performance Report Designer graph with the qos you are using for the availability reports - Or within the same SLM portlet go to Quality of Service > Browse to the net_connect qos in question and check if the you see one target for each of the servers you are monitoring.
• If you see current QOS for all your targets, then you know that there might be something wrong with how you are creating, seeing or exporting the availability SLA report.
• If you Don't see the QOS for all your targets, then there might be a problem like: Database Server issues, Data_engine connection issues to the Database Server or stuck QOS hub to Hub Queues
